Jeffrey Smith3rd Delivers Best Effort of Season
On Friday, Marana got the W thanks in part to Jeffrey Smith3Rd playing the best football he has all season. Smith3Rd rushed for 102 yards and a touchdown on only ten carries, and also caught a touchdown.
The win for Marana keeps them at an undefeated 7-0. A feisty cat fight will be fought when Tigers faces off against Cienega at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.

Ledainean Moore's Rushing Yards a New Career-High
Cienega was led to victory by Ledainean Moore, who turned in his biggest game of the season on Friday. Moore rushed for 167 yards and a touchdown while picking up 8.4 yards per carry, good enough to set a new career-high in rushing yards in the process.
The win snapped Cienega's losing streak at three games and leaves them with a 3-3 record. A feisty cat fight will be fought when Bobcats dukes it out withMarana at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.

Marana Wins Seventh-Straight Thanks to Dezmen Roebuck
Marana picked up their seventh consecutive win on Friday thanks in part to Dezmen Roebuck. Roebuck was unstoppable, picking up 114 receiving yards and a touchdown. His receiving production has been exceptional recently as that marked his third straight game with at least 114 receiving yards dating back to last season.
Roebuck must have Casa Grande's number; he was a force to be reckoned with the last time he faced them too. Roebuck picked up 141 receiving yards and a touchdown the last time he and the Cougars duked it out back in October of 2023.

Andrei Davis-Lopez Makes It Two for Cienega
The second Cienega player making an appearance here is Andrei Davis-Lopez, and for good reason. He picked up three sacks, made five total tackles (5.0 for loss), and defended a pass.
For the season, Davis-Lopez has averaged 4.2 total tackles per game and for the season has 5 sacks. He is looking even better than he did last year: after six games last season, he was only averaging 0.67 total tackles per game.

A Season-Best Performance from Greg Webb Leads Marana over Casa Grande
On Friday, Marana got the W thanks in part to Greg Webb playing the best football he has all season. Webb wasn't messing around, picking up three sacks and making eight total tackles. The contest was his fourth straight with five or more total tackles dating back to last season.
For the year, Webb has averaged 6 total tackles per game and for the season has 7 sacks. He is looking even better than he did last year: after seven games last season, he had two sacks.
